Choosing The Right Conveyor Belt Scraper Material For Optimal Performance

Conveyor belt scrapers play a critical role in keeping conveyor belts clean and running smoothly. These devices are typically installed at the head pulley of a conveyor system to remove any stuck-on material or debris from the belt. The choice of scraper material is crucial in ensuring the effectiveness and longevity of the scraper system. When selecting a conveyor belt scraper material, it is important to consider the type of material being conveyed, the operating conditions of the conveyor system, and the size of the belt. There are several common materials used for conveyor belt scrapers, each with its own pros and cons:

1. Polyurethane: Polyurethane is a popular choice for conveyor belt scraper material due to its excellent wear resistance and durability. It is suitable for use in both wet and dry environments and can withstand high speeds and temperatures. Polyurethane scrapers are also known for their flexibility, which allows them to conform to the shape of the belt and maintain constant pressure for optimal cleaning.

2. Nylon: Nylon scrapers are another common choice for conveyor belt scraper material. They are known for their high tensile strength and abrasion resistance, making them ideal for heavy-duty applications. However, nylon scrapers may not be suitable for use in wet or oily environments, as they can degrade when exposed to certain chemicals.

3. Rubber: Rubber scrapers are a more cost-effective option for conveyor belt scraper material. They provide good wear resistance and flexibility, making them suitable for a wide range of applications. However, rubber scrapers may not last as long as polyurethane or nylon scrapers and may need to be replaced more frequently.

4. Carbide-tipped: Carbide-tipped scrapers are designed for use in tough, abrasive environments where standard scraper materials may wear out quickly. The carbide tips provide superior wear resistance and can withstand harsh operating conditions. However, carbide-tipped scrapers are more expensive than other materials and may require special handling during installation and maintenance.

When choosing a conveyor belt scraper material, it is important to consider the specific needs of your application. For example, if you are conveying abrasive materials such as sand or gravel, a carbide-tipped scraper may be the best option to ensure optimal cleaning and longevity. On the other hand, if you are conveying food products or other gentle materials, a softer material like polyurethane or rubber may be more suitable to avoid damage to the belt.

In addition to choosing the right material, proper installation and maintenance of conveyor belt scrapers are essential for optimal performance. The scraper blade should be positioned at the correct angle and pressure to effectively remove material from the belt without causing excessive wear. Regular inspections and adjustments can help prevent premature wear and ensure that the scraper system continues to operate efficiently.
